The scope of legal protection for listed buildings

This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.

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.

For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Details

LANGLEY LANGLEY LANE NZ 24 NW (North side, off)

7/104 Langley Hall 6/2/52 II

Remains of Langley Hall. Early C16 for Henry Lord Scrope, the manor having been in his family before that. Large sandstone blocks with ashlar dressings; roofless at time of survey. Original plan probably 3 ranges round a courtyard; only fragments survive, some to 2 high storeys. North range mostly collapsed; first-floor has corbelled parapet on east; interior shows remains of corbelled fire-hood. South range 2 storeys, 5 bays; side facing yard has chamfered Tudor-arched head to doorway in second bay flanked by rectangular lights; 3 larger lights above have hollow chamfers. Evidence of external stair at west end to door with armorial shields in surrounds. Interior of this range also has fragments of first-floor fireplace; probably first-floor hall.

Source: Mackenzie and Ross, View of the County Palatine of Durham, Newcastle 1834, 230-231.

Scheduled ancient monument.
